Joe secured a loan of $10,000 four years ago from a bank for use toward his college expenses. The bank charges interest at the rate of 3%/year compounded monthly on his loan. Now that he has graduated from college, Joe wishes to repay the loan by amortizing it through monthly payments over 12 years at the same interest rate. Find the size of the monthly payments he will be required to make. (Round your answer to the nearest cent.)
